Troy, Michigan, serves as a premier destination for luxury living within Oakland County, offering a sophisticated blend of top-rated schools, corporate hubs, and upscale neighborhoods such as Boulan Park area and Bridge Park area. This comprehensive guide highlights the robust real estate market trends in Troy, where the average home price currently hovers around $650,000 for standard residences, while luxury estates frequently exceed $1.2 million. With a median household income of $126,000 and low unemployment, the city maintains a high demand for quality housing, resulting in a tight inventory characterized by approximately 1.5 to 2 months of supply. Property values in Troy have demonstrated strong resilience, boasting an 8.2% annual appreciation rate that outpaces national averages. The market specifically caters to diverse preferences, ranging from modern townhomes and new construction projects to spacious single-family estates with premium amenities like gourmet kitchens and smart home integrations.
